Good Good singer Ashanti’s texting stalker will have to dream about her from a cell according to New York based reports. The man, Devar Hurd, was found guilty of both aggravated harassment and stalking in a Manhattan court room earlier this week. Shaking his head when the verdict was read, sources say a jury found Hurd guilty after two days of deliberations. As previously reported on Singersroom, Hurd believed his text messages and at one point photos of his genitals were welcomed by the singer’s mother, Tina Douglas. “It was just disgusting and humiliating and extremely frightening,” Douglas testified in court. Hurd faces up to two years in prison.
